It is shown that a wormlike chain, i.e., a filament with a fixed
contour-length S and a bending elasticity kappa, attached to a frame of length
L, can be described--at low resolutions--by the same type of elastic
free-energy as a tense string. The corresponding tension is calculated as a
function of temperature, L, kappa and S.
